Flight booking services
-
Updated
Feb 11, 2025 - Java
Flight booking services
This is a repository of "off the shelf" distributed systems architecture built with Kubernetes and Docker. 🕸💻
This repository is a structured backend design curriculum that guides engineers from developer-level fundamentals to principal engineer–level system ownership. The curriculum is designed around how production backend systems actually behave—under load, failure, growth, security constraints, and organizational scale.
A fully decentralized swarm algorithm for dynamic task allocation under lossy communication. Agents coordinate via distributed bidding and peer messaging, without any central controller, supporting heterogeneous capabilities, deadline safety, and fault tolerance.
🚀 Build ultra-low-latency, persisted messaging with the Reliable Java Messaging Platform, supporting millions of events per second without a broker.
Software engineering project, Unical 2021.
.NET 10 Port of Microsoft Orleans for Developers (Richard Astbury, 2022)
Desenvolvimento de uma votação distribuída em Java com comunicação TCP/IP.
Tenure is a distributed lease coordination service providing strongly consistent, time-bounded resource ownership for multitenant systems.
Project developed within the scope of the Distributed Systems course, of the Master's degree in Network and Information Systems Engineering at the Faculty of Sciences of the University of Porto, focused on distributed systems concepts.
Learning the theory of distributed systems, thought it nice to put them into practice :)
使用scrapy,redis, mongodb,graphite实现的一个分布式网络爬虫,底层存储mongodb集群,分布式使用redis实现,爬虫状态显示使用graphite实现
Project developed within the scope of the Distributed Systems course, of the Master's degree in Network and Information Systems Engineering at the Faculty of Sciences of the University of Porto, focused on distributed systems concepts.
Built to recognize Images , Image Patterns - Visual Web Page Representation and Visual Page Clustering - Topic Modelled Crawler - Recognize Paypal Competitors Buttons (Stripe, Amazon Pay), Analyze Javascript and other Graphical User Interface Recognitions. Image Comparison using OpenCV Java Built in library though the DOM structure is different …
A local-first system that simulates how data behaves under offline conditions, sync failures, and imperfect inputs.
📩 Create and display messages dynamically with this simple web app, enhancing your frontend skills through clean design and interactive JavaScript.
Add a description, image, and links to the distributedsystems topic page so that developers can more easily learn about it.
To associate your repository with the distributedsystems topic, visit your repo's landing page and select "manage topics."